1200字范文,内容丰富有趣,写作的好帮手!
1200字范文 > 如何正确配置MySQL 80实现远程连接 mysql的四种隔离方式

如何正确配置MySQL 80实现远程连接 mysql的四种隔离方式

时间:2024-03-19 18:49:13

相关推荐

如何正确配置MySQL 80实现远程连接 mysql的四种隔离方式

第一步:修改MySQL配置文件

yfyidowsd-address参数,将其值更改为0.0.0.0,这样MySQL将允许来自任何IP地址的连接。

ysqlyf

在文件中找到以下行:

d-address = 127.0.0.1

将其更改为:

d-address = 0.0.0.0

保存并退出文件。

第二步:创建MySQL用户

在MySQL中,每个用户都有一个用户名和密码。您需要创建一个MySQL用户,以便远程客户端可以使用用户名和密码连接到MySQL服务器。使用以下命令登录到MySQL控制台:

ysql -u root -p

输入管理员密码以登录。

然后,使用以下命令创建新用户:

ewuser’@’%’ IDENTIFIED BY ‘password’;

ewuser和password替换为您想要使用的用户名和密码。

接下来,授予新用户访问MySQL服务器的权限:

ewuser’@’%’;

ewuser用户对所有数据库和表的完全访问权限。如果您只想授予对特定数据库或表的访问权限,请将*.*替换为相应的数据库或表。

最后,使用以下命令刷新权限:

FLUSH PRIVILEGES;

第三步:打开防火墙端口

默认情况下,MySQL使用TCP端口3306进行通信。如果您的服务器上启用了防火墙,则需要打开该端口以允许远程客户端连接。使用以下命令打开端口:

sudo ufw allow 3306/tcp

如果您使用的是其他防火墙,需要相应地打开3306端口。

第四步:测试连接

现在,您已经正确配置了MySQL 8.0实现远程连接。您可以在另一台计算机上使用MySQL客户端连接到MySQL服务器。使用以下命令测试连接:

ysqlewuserysql_server_ip -p

ewuserysql_server_ip替换为MySQL服务器的IP地址。输入密码以连接到MySQL服务器。

远程连接MySQL是许多应用程序的重要部分。但是,在MySQL 8.0中,默认情况下禁止远程连接。因此,您需要正确配置MySQL 8.0以允许远程连接。本文介绍了如何修改MySQL配置文件,创建MySQL用户,打开防火墙端口以及测试连接。通过遵循这些步骤,您可以成功地实现MySQL 8.0的远程连接。

本内容不代表本网观点和政治立场,如有侵犯你的权益请联系我们处理。
网友评论
网友评论仅供其表达个人看法,并不表明网站立场。